Once a week there is a MazAmigos meeting, open to all. The gringo expats sit down for a few beers and invite you to join them:
"MazAmigos Gathering"
Join us for a couple of hours at Canucks on Friday afternoons at 4:00 PM in order to find out whats happening and to answer questions about visiting and/or living here in the “Pearl of the Pacific”!
